Since the start of the 16-17 here is how important Klefbom is. Here are our team records considering him being healthy all of 16-17, playing through injury all of 17-18, and his healthy start this season and the games without him added on....

Healthy Klefbom

64-38-11 (113 Games, 139 pts 1.23pts per game)

Injured Klefbom

37-45-7 (89 Games, 81 pts 0.91pts per game)

Not only important that we get him back healthy, but hope we get another guy like him soon!
